2) If voltage at -E87-connector -C3- drops below 9.5 V, compressor switches off for a minimum of 25 seconds. Compressor 
switches on again when voltage exceeds 10.8 V.

1)F118 and F23 are integrated into the same housing. 
Note:  
If an open A/C Refrigerant High Pressure Switch -F118- was recognized 30 times during a driving period (e.g. because of a 
loose contact), the compressor is switched off. Compressor can be switched on again by pressing "compressor on" button or 
by switching ignition off and on. If this fault occurs over several driving periods, compressor cannot be switched on again until 
DTC memory is erased.

3) If speed difference is 30 % to 60 %, A/C Clutch is switched on again by -E87- for not more than 9 times during a driving 
period (ignition off). If speed difference is greater than 60 %, A/C Clutch remains off until engine is started again.

 When -F129- is recognized to open 30 times during a driving period (Eg.: intermittent contact), the compressor is switched 
off. The compressor can be switched on again by pressing the "compressor on" button or by switching ignition off (and 
on). If this malfunction occurs frequently, the compressor can only be switched on after erasing the DTC memory.

1) If A/C control head -E87- is unable to determine the duration of time when ignition is off ("standing time"), DTC 01206 
"signal for time span ignition off" is loaded into memory. The A/C control head will then default to a standing time greater than 
4 hours. The actual measured values of the outside temperature sensor are then used as instantaneous outside and engine 
temperature inputs for A/C system control. When the "heating" mode is selected under these conditions, the fresh air blower -
V2- has a delayed start (even when the actual standing time is less than 4 hours and the engine is warm)   page 01
-86
 , 
Read measuring value block. The outside air temperature display -G106- may also indicate incorrect outside temperature 
values.  
2) -V71- operates the air flow flap as well as the fresh/recirculated air flap.

      A/C control head -E87- coding shows market 
application, compressor type and engine type.  
     
Notes:  
     
Zexel A/C compressors are installed from start 
of production. During m.y. 1996, Nippondenso 
type compressors are installed as a running 
change. These compressors are not equipped 
with A/C speed sensor G111.
